A while ago, I was contacted by a rep from Annabelle cosmetics asking me if I would have liked to try their mascara and if I liked it, to blog about it. I’ve been using it for a few days now so here’s my review.

The mascara claims to give you up to 5X more volume, but does it deliver? Unfortunately it doesn’t. One coat doesn’t really do much for my lashes, two give them some volume and lenght but not really the dramatic effect this promises. I was quite disappointed because I have short lashes so I’m always looking for a mascara that gives that dramatic, false eyelashes effect,  but I have to say I quite like the subtle natural look this gives my lashes. In addition, the mascara doesn’t flake. I’ve put it through a crying test and it didn’t smudge at all!

I also love the brush! The applicator is half brush, half comb. The brush applies a nice coat of mascara while the comb separates lashes and gives them more definition. I always comb my lashes after applying mascara so I find it really useful to have two brushes in one. The small wand also allows more control. The only bad thing about the brush is that it doesn’t have bristles at the tip of the wand so there often is a blob of mascara there that makes it is a bit difficult to apply the product at the corner of the eyes. But apart from that, this mascara doesn’t clump. However, it does need to be reapplied during the day.

Summary:
Overall, I really liked this mascara. It doesn’t do much for lenght and volume, but it gives your lashes a nice natural look that is perfect for the daytime. It doesn’t flake, smudge nor clump. The wand, half comb half brush,  allows to apply a nice coat of mascara and separate the lashes for more definition. However, it isn’t long-lasting.
